On The Eve Of The New Year,2012



Whatev’r the old year had to say, it said!
Whatev’r the past year had to bring, it brought!
Whatev’r the past, let memories good stay;
Let strife that came, embolden hearts and minds!

The old year had its good and bad well-mixed;
Let’s hope the New Year brings more joy and smiles;
Let dreams unfulfilled become realities;
Let world brazen itself for newer feats!

Yet, sense of values must prevail in life;
A moralistic society must grow;
The youth today must make better adults;
World nations must have ties of love and peace!

Let carnal needs not supercede the soul’s!
Let human lives remain priceless, sacred;
Let leaders not waste wealth for vain glory;
Let God remain foremost in endeavours!

Let downtrodden receive more attention;
Let terrorism weeds be pulled by roots;
Let physically challenged get more aid;
Let love exchanges greet the human race!
